Metro Manila: History, Food, and Urban Adventures
Branches: Adriatico, Binondo, Citystate, Manila Grand Opera, Midas, Networld, Tropicana Las Piñas, Tropicana Sta. Mesa
Must-Visit Spots:
• Intramuros – Walk through centuries-old walls, visit Fort Santiago, and immerse in Filipino colonial history.
• Roxas Boulevard Baywalk – Catch the famous Manila Bay sunset after visiting nearby Midas and Networld branches.
• Binondo Chinatown – Indulge in authentic Chinese-Filipino cuisine and explore Ongpin Street’s bustling shops.
• National Museum Complex – Dive into Filipino art, history, and natural sciences.
North & Central Luzon: Heritage and Highlands
Branches: Greenery (Bulacan), Oriental Pavilion (Bulacan), Cagayan Valley (Isabela), Ilocos Norte, Angeles, Leisure World (Pampanga), Subic Bay Yacht Club, Venezia, Olongapo
Must-Visit Spots:
• Vigan & Paoay Church (Ilocos Norte) – UNESCO heritage sites showcasing Spanish-Filipino architecture.
• Mount Arayat and Candaba Swamp (Pampanga) – Nature sanctuaries for bird watching.
• Subic Bay Freeport Zone – With water activities, Ocean Adventure, and duty-free shopping.
South Luzon: Nature Escapes and Local Charm
Branches: Calamba, El Rancho (Biñan), Kartini, Oriental Pearl (Cavite), Town Center (San Pedro), Premiere (Sta. Rosa), Tagaytay
Must-Visit Spots:
• Taal Volcano & Lake Viewpoints – Stunning views from Tagaytay.
• Rizal Shrine (Calamba) – A replica of Dr. José Rizal’s ancestral home.
• Aguinaldo Shrine (Kawit, Cavite) – Site of the Philippine Declaration of Independence.
Visayas: Culture, Cuisine, and Coastal Wonders
Branches: Bacolod, Iloilo, Cebu (Fuente & Waterfront), Mandaue, Mactan, Mactan Isla
Must-Visit Spots:
• The Ruins (Bacolod) – The "Taj Mahal of Negros.
• Molo Church & Jaro Cathedral (Iloilo) – Heritage-rich sites.
• Magellan’s Cross & Basilica del Sto. Niño (Cebu) – Religious landmarks.
• Mactan Beaches – For water sports, diving, and island hopping.
Mindanao: Culture, Conservation, and Coastlines
Branches: Grand Regal (Davao), Apo View (Davao), Grand Imperial Gensan, Grand Imperial Opol
Must-Visit Spots:
• Philippine Eagle Center (Davao) – See the country's national bird.
• Samal Island – Known for its white sand beaches and nature spots.
• Gensan Fishport Complex – Experience fresh tuna auctions.
• Dahilayan Adventure Park (Bukidnon) – Features Asia’s longest dual zipline.
